Module 5 Lesson 4-Marketing Strategies for Low-Content Books

Marketing is a crucial aspect of selling low-content books, as it helps authors reach their target audience and generate sales. In this lesson, we will explore effective strategies for promoting low-content books and increasing their visibility in the market. By implementing these marketing techniques, authors can boost sales and expand their reader base.

One key marketing strategy for low-content books is to leverage social media platforms to connect with readers and promote your book. Utilizing platforms such as Instagram, Facebook, and Pinterest can help authors showcase their books through visually appealing content and engage with potential readers. Another effective strategy is to collaborate with influencers or bloggers in the niche to reach a larger audience and generate buzz around the book. By tapping into existing networks, authors can increase exposure and drive sales.

Strategies for Promoting Your Book on Social Media


Growing your social media following should be an ongoing process. Here are a few effective strategies to promote your book:


**1. Share Excerpts Across Social Media Platforms**

Post engaging excerpts from your book on platforms like Instagram, Facebook, Twitter, and LinkedIn. Captivate your audience with powerful snippets that showcase the value of your book and direct them to purchase the full version.


**Example**: Wellness coach and author, Brene Brown, often shares impactful quotes from her books on Instagram, creating intrigue and encouraging followers to read more.


**2. Encourage User Reviews on Amazon**

Positive reviews can significantly boost your book's visibility on Amazon. Encourage early purchasers to leave honest reviews. You can offer a small incentive, like a free resource or entry into a giveaway, for those who review your book.


**Example**: Dr. Michael Greger, author of "How Not to Die," frequently encourages readers to leave reviews on Amazon and other book-selling platforms, increasing his book's credibility and reach.


**3. Start a Facebook Ad Campaign**

Utilize Facebook ads to reach your ideal customers based on their interests, behaviors, and demographics. Set aside a budget for Facebook ads to bring awareness of your book to users most likely to purchase.


**Example**: Wellness entrepreneur and author, Marie Forleo, uses targeted Facebook ads to promote her book, "Everything is Figureoutable," reaching a wide audience interested in personal development and business growth.


**4. Collaborate with Social Media Influencers**

Partner with influencers who have a similar audience to yours. They can help promote your book to their followers, expanding your reach and credibility.


**Example**: Health and wellness author, Deepak Chopra, often collaborates with influencers and other authors in the wellness space, broadening his audience and boosting book sales.


**5. Reach Out to Publications and Podcasts**

Identify online publications and podcasts that align with your niche. Reach out to see if they’re willing to feature you or offer an interview.


**Example**: Melissa Hartwig Urban, co-creator of the Whole30 program, frequently appears on health and wellness podcasts to discuss her books, reaching new audiences with each appearance.


**6. Write on Your Blog and Share Articles on Social Media**

If you have a website, publish blog articles related to your book's content. Share these articles on social media to attract readers who enjoy your writing and are likely to purchase your book.


**Example**: Wellness consultant and author, Mark Hyman, regularly writes blog posts on his website and shares them on social media, driving traffic to his site and increasing book sales.


Tips for Effective Social Media Marketing

1. **Be Consistent**: Post regularly to keep your audience engaged and informed about your book and related topics.

2. **Engage with Your Audience**: Respond to comments, messages, and reviews to build a loyal and interactive community.

3. **Use Visuals**: High-quality images, infographics, and videos can make your posts more attractive and engaging.

4. **Leverage Hashtags**: Use relevant hashtags to increase the visibility of your posts and reach a broader audience.

5. **Monitor Analytics**: Keep track of your social media metrics to understand what content resonates most with your audience and adjust your strategy accordingly.
